/* Mobile-only overrides (iOS/Android) */
:root{
  --radius: 16px;
}
body{font-size:16px}
.container{padding:0 14px}
.nav{backdrop-filter: blur(10px)}
.nav .links{gap:10px}
.hero{border-radius:16px;padding:18px}
.card{padding:14px}
.grid{grid-template-columns:1fr !important;gap:14px}
img{max-width:100%;height:auto}
